Abstract
The Teichm\"{u}ller curve is the fiber space over Teichm\"{u}ller space of closed Riemann surfaces, where the fiber over a point in Teichm\"{u}ller space is the underlying surface. We derive formulas for sectional curvatures on the Teichm\"{u}ller curve. In particular, our method can be applied to investigate the geometry of the Weil-Petersson geodesic as a three-manifold, and the degeneration of the curvatures near the infinity of the augmented Teichm\"{u}ller space along a Weil-Petersson geodesic, as well as the minimality of hyperbolic surfaces in this three-manifold.
